Thang 1:

Using the picnic tables performed 4 exercises to complete a set, each exercise was performed for a minute with a 20 second rest in-between (Incline Merkins, Step-Ups, Dips, and Hip Slappers). Complete 4 painstaking sets, trying to avoid the ice.  Was nice hearing Double Down continue putting forward the extra effort by doing merkins while performing Hip Slappers, total respect.

Thang 2:

Mosey around the island once more to circle up in the snow to bring the heat with some Global Warming.  After two rotations to the right performed 20 Bobby Hurleys, another two rotations to the right 20 Air Presses, another two rotations to the right 20 Squats, another two rotations to the right 20 merkins.  After going to the right for so long decided to reverse to the left and repeat.  Methan was kind to point out that Al Gore would have never gone so far to the right.

After Global Warming had us heated up finished off the WO with Gut Buster routine to the tune of Ghostbusters.  Hold plank during the song, Burpee when you hear “Ghostbusters”, and plank jack when you hear “I ain’t afraid of no ghost” in cadence.
